A079815 Number of equivalent classes of n X n 0-1 matrices with 3 1's in each row and column. +0
1
1, 1, 2, 7, 16, 71 (list; graph; listen)
OFFSET

3,3

COMMENT

Matrices are considered to belong to one equivalent class if they can be transformed into each other by successive permutations of rows or columns.

In general, to transform 2 equivalent matrices into each other, it is necessary to first permute rows, then columns, then rows and so on.

EXAMPLE

n=4: every matrix with 3 1's in each row and column can be transformed by permutation of rows (or columns) into {1110,1101,1011,0111}, therefore a(4)=1.
